During the December holidays, families and friends around the world gather to celebrate various festivities. Although each culture is different, something that can never be missing from the celebrations of
Christmas and
New Year are the famous
punches, which are prepared with fruits, wine, egg, milk, spices, coconut, and many other ingredients.
Next, we tell you about the
Christmas punches that are prepared in countries like Mexico, the United States, Puerto Rico, Germany, France, Jamaica, Italy, Chile, Scotland, England, and Cuba.

The famous
Mexican punch is a drink that cannot be missing during the cold season, the posadas, and even at the Christmas and New Year dinner. This comforting drink is prepared with seasonal fruits and spices, such as apple, sugarcane, tejocote, cinnamon, hibiscus, tamarind, guava, plum, pear, clove, and piloncillo.
Eggnog
Eggnog is a traditional
egg punch enjoyed in the United States during the holiday season, but its origin is much older, as it dates back to the so-called
posset, a milk-based punch that was prepared in England during the medieval period. However, it is also said that this Christmas punch is an American version of
advocaat, a Dutch drink very similar to Mexican rompope. The
eggnog is prepared with egg yolks and whites, sugar, milk, cream, cinnamon, nutmeg, and rum or brandy.
Coquito
This delicious and creamy Christmas punch is one of the most famous and popular drinks in Puerto Rico. The
coquito is made with coconut milk, condensed milk, vanilla, clove, cinnamon, and rum. If you prepare this coconut punch at home, remember to serve it cold.
Spiced Wine
If you want to try something different this Christmas, dare to prepare the famous
glühwein, a spiced wine of German origin, which is served hot. Although there are various recipes, the most traditional is made with red wine, cinnamon, clove, and orange peel. This Christmas punch is served hot, making it ideal for forgetting the cold.

Bombardino
The bombardino is an egg punch that is a staple in Italy, where it is a must during the cold season. This hot punch is made with
advocaat, a type of European rompope, as well as brandy, whipped cream, and sometimes espresso coffee is added.

This drink is very popular among Chileans, who usually enjoy it during Christmas. To prepare it, aguardiente is mixed with milk, sugar, coffee, and clove.
Hot Toddy
The
hot toddy is a
hot punch that is a Scottish classic enjoyed during Christmas and the cold season. It is made with hot rum or brandy, honey, lemon, and sometimes tea is also added.
Wassail
This traditional English drink is very popular during the December holidays, as it is ideal for forgetting the cold. The
wassail is of Anglo-Saxon origin and is prepared with hot apple cider, cinnamon, sugar, ginger, nutmeg, and orange juice.
Aliñado
Although this drink is not only enjoyed at
Christmas, it is common for Cubans to prepare it to celebrate during this time of year. This refreshing fruit punch is made with apple, fig, pear, papaya, cherry, plum, syrup, and rum.
Ponche Sorrel
This Christmas punch is very traditional in Jamaica, made with hibiscus flower, sugar, ginger, lemon juice, and rum. This is the perfect combination for the December festivities!
Kir Royale
The
kir royal is a must in France during the December holidays, as it is ideal for all kinds of celebrations. This classic French drink is made with sparkling wine or champagne and crème de cassis.
